Re: [tsn] New to Swan Valley - Belasko - 05-11-2009

I know Rapalas are popular at PaliSades but I don't fish that one much. Ririe on the other hand I can help some. If you're after trout I recomend panther martins 1/4oz size in holographics or silver blade colors. For kokes I like a small micro pop gear with a wedding ring trailer w/ either corn or worm pieces and troll with that. If you're after bass I usually use a Mr. Twister curly tail grub with a 1/4 oz jig head. Although I have caught all of the above on others, these seem to be most productive for me.
